Firebaugh occupies a broad, sun-drenched expanse of the California landscape where the earth meets an expansive, open sky. It lies 8.4 miles north-northwest of Mendota, CA (from Mendota, CA: bearing 331°T), and is situated 12.9 miles southeast of Dos Palos. The San Joaquin River carves a deliberate path through the flat terrain, providing a vital artery that sustains the surrounding fields and provides a cooling presence during the heat of the afternoon. Firebaugh remains a place defined by the heavy, honest work of the land and the simple geography of water meeting soil.
Agriculture serves as the heartbeat of the local economy, with fields of melons, tomatoes, and almonds stretching toward the horizon in every direction. Firebaugh owes its growth to the fertile sediment deposited by the river, which has long invited settlers to cultivate the deep, dark topsoil. The industry remains tethered to the harvest, drawing a steady pulse of activity that mirrors the planting and gathering cycles of the year. Historically, the reach of the river provided a natural corridor for trade and transit, shaping how the streets were laid out and how the local commerce evolved over time. Small businesses and packing houses form the backbone of a quiet, industrious life where the economy remains inseparable from the success of the annual yield.
